About this House

Gross Income must be minimum of 3x monthly rent. This rental property is located in the city of Jackson between Franklin and Christy street the included map is incorrect. This home is a 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om designed for modern living. Recently remodeled, the kitchen features updated cabinetry and countertops, complemented by all-new appliances that enhance both form and function. The bathroom has been similarly modernized, offering a clean, contemporary space.

Throughout the home, you'll find new flooring that adds to its fresh appearance and is easy to maintain. An attached garage provides secure parking while additional offstreet parking offers convenience for guests or additional vehicles.

For laundry needs, the home is equipped with washer and dryer hookups, allowing you to set up your own appliances. Outdoor space includes a fenced-in side yard, which adds a degree of privacy and is ideal for various recreational activities or gardening.

This property combines essential updates with functional features, providing a comfortable living environment. Please reach out to schedule a viewing or for more information. Rent does not include water, garbage, or utilities. A pet is welcome for a fee and on a case by case situation.

Tenant pays water, utilities, garbage, and is responsible for lawn care and snow removal. No smoking is allowed.
721 5th St, Jackson, MI 49203 is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 836 sqft single-family home in Vandercook Lake. It last sold for $16,000 on Feb 11, 2014 (1,085% above the $1,350 asking price). More recently, it was listed as a rental in June 2025 with an asking price of $1,350 per month. That rental listing was removed on June 7, 2025.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$93,200, with a rent estimate of $1,285/month.
